Faithfull feeler gauges are manufactured from high-carbon steel that undergoes hardening and tempering processes to achieve optimal rigidity whilst maintaining flexibility. This careful metallurgical treatment ensures the blades can be inserted into narrow gaps without permanent deformation, yet remain stiff enough to provide accurate readings.

The dual marking system featured on Faithfull gauges displays measurements in both metric (millimetres) and imperial (thousandths of an inch) formats. This versatility proves invaluable when working with mixed specification equipment or following service manuals from different regions. Each marking is etched rather than printed, ensuring legibility throughout the tool's working life.

Individual blade lengths are optimised for accessibility in confined spaces, allowing technicians to reach gaps that would be inaccessible with bulkier measuring tools. The tapered profile of each blade facilitates insertion into tight clearances, whilst the holder design allows blades to be fanned out or used individually as required. Chrome or satin finishes on Faithfull feeler gauges provide corrosion resistance essential for tools exposed to workshop moisture and oil contamination.

Faithfull offers feeler gauge sets in various blade configurations to suit different applications. Standard automotive sets typically include blades ranging from 0.05mm to 1.00mm (0.002" to 0.040"), covering the most common valve clearance specifications found in petrol and diesel engines. Extended range sets incorporate thicker blades up to 2.00mm for applications requiring larger gap measurements.

Individual feeler strips are available from Tooled-Up for specialists who require specific thicknesses or need to replace worn blades from existing sets. These single blades prove particularly useful for dedicated tasks where only certain measurements are regularly required, reducing bulk in mobile toolkits.

Metric and imperial dedicated sets cater to users working exclusively within one measurement system, streamlining the selection process during rapid workshop procedures. Combination sets remain the most versatile choice, accommodating the diverse range of specifications encountered in modern repair environments where equipment may originate from various international manufacturers.

Safety and Compliance

Whilst feeler gauges are inherently simple tools, proper handling remains important for personal safety and measurement accuracy. Always ensure engines are switched off and cool before measuring clearances, and never force blades into gaps as this can cause permanent deformation affecting future measurements. Wear appropriate hand protection when working around sharp engine components.

Store Faithfull feeler gauges in their protective cases when not in use to prevent damage and maintain calibration. Regular inspection of blades for signs of bending, wear, or corrosion ensures continued accuracy. Replace gauges that show visible damage or when measurements become inconsistent with known specifications. Keep gauges clean and lightly oiled to prevent rust formation in humid workshop environments.

How do I know which thickness feeler gauge to use?

Always consult the manufacturer's service manual for your specific equipment, which will specify the correct clearance tolerances. The appropriate feeler gauge blade should slide into the gap with slight resistance – if it moves too freely, try the next thicker blade; if it won't enter, try thinner.

Do Faithfull feeler gauges require calibration?

Feeler gauges don't require periodic calibration like electronic measuring tools, but they should be inspected regularly for wear, bending, or damage. If blades show visible deformation or measurements become inconsistent with known specifications, the gauge set should be replaced to maintain accuracy.

Can feeler gauges be used to measure threaded fastener gaps?

Whilst feeler gauges excel at measuring parallel gaps and clearances, they're not ideal for threaded applications where the measurement surface is irregular. For best results, use Faithfull feeler gauges on smooth, parallel surfaces such as valve stems, bearing clearances, and machined components where accurate gap measurement is critical.
